Integral suction lifter
Compressed air operated with place function
IHS3025
APPLICATION
▪ Lifting and putting down workpieces,
typical pick and place applications
▪ Simultaneously holds and lifts flat workpieces
▪ Separates paper, plastic sheets, veneers, rating plates,
bank cards, etc.
▪ Stacking and destacking with variable stack levels
SPECIAL FEATURES
▪ The entire sequence is controlled by switching the compressed
air on and off. No additional valves or cylinders required
▪ No additional cylinder means short cycle times
▪ No adhesion between pre-separated parts
▪ Low weight for fast positioning
▪ Compensates height differences at the workpiece
▪ Locking piston rod
FUNCTION
When the compressed air is switched on, an integrated ejector creates a vacuum. The piston
moves out. As soon as the suction cup touches the workpiece it holds onto it, and the piston immediately returns to its starting position with the workpiece. As long as the compressed air is
switched on, the part remains locked in position. When the compressed air is switched off, an integrated pressure chamber generates a blow-off pulse, causing the piston to move out again and
put down the workpiece. When the pressure chamber is empty, the spring resets and the piston
retracts again.
The basic setting (piston retracted) can be monitored by means of a magnetic field sensor.

1: Basic position, compressed air off, piston retracted, magnetic field sensor actuated.
2: Compressed air is switched on, piston moves out, workpiece is picked up, piston returns to starting position with workpiece.
3: Workpiece held and lifted, compressed air on, magnetic field sensor actuated.
4: Transfer of workpiece.
5: Compressed air is switched off, piston moves out with workpiece, puts down workpiece and returns to starting position without workpiece.
6: Basic position, compressed air off, piston retracted, magnetic field sensor actuated.
